#c6f552 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c6f552 is composed of 77.6% red, 96.1% green and 32.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 66.5%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 77.3 degrees, a saturation of 89.1% and a lightness of 64.1%. #c6f552 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ffa4 with #8deb00. Closest websafe color is: #ccff66.

#c6f552 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c6f552 has RGB values of R:198, G:245, B:82 and CMYK values of C:0.19, M:0, Y:0.67,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 13038930.
